No team is a bigger favorite heading into Week 5 than the Kansas City Chiefs.
Wait, what?
Yes, the Chiefs are huge favorites over the Chicago Bears, who visit Arrowhead Stadium in Week 5. One outlet has the Chiefs as an 11-point favorite, which is a big line in the NFL. A few others have the Chiefs as 10-point favorites. It marks the biggest line in Week 5 (so far - not all the lines are posted).
The Chiefs were only a 4-point underdog agains the unbeaten Bengals so clearly some folks believe they're better than their 1-3 record indicates.
This Bears game will be a good test for the Chiefs. If they win, it shows they can still beat bad teams which is enough to be flirting with .500 and a playoff berth if things go well (yes, even after a 1-3 start). If they lose, it shows the Chiefs problems are probably worse than we thought. It would be incredibly deflating to see them lose to Chicago.
The Chiefs are 1-3. The road back to respectability begins Sunday against Chicago.
